REMOVING AN OVEN LIGHT SOCKET ASSEMBLY
WARNING
Electrical Shock Hazard
Disconnect power before servicing.
Replace all parts and panels before
operating.
Failure to do so can result in death or
electrical shock.
1.
Unplug range or disconnect power.
2.
Turn off gas supply to range.
3.
Pull the range out of its mounting location
so that you can access the rear of the unit.
4.
Open the oven door and remove the racks
from inside the oven.
Oven Lights
5.
Unscrew the lens and bulb from the oven
light socket assembly and remove them.
Lens & Bulb
6.
Remove the rear panel from the unit (see
page 4-12 for the procedure).
7.
Disconnect the two wire connectors from
the oven light socket terminals.
8.
Move the insulation out of the way, and
press in on the two locking tabs of the oven
light socket, then push the socket out of
the liner opening.
